About The Role:
The Software Engineering team at Shardeum is responsible for delivering the Shardeum Mainnet, and developing the smart contract platform, the consensus layer and the protocol layer. We focus on building scalable, performant, secure and reliable software that can be downloaded by thousands of node operators to actualize the Shardeum network.
We are in search of highly talented, innovative individuals to join our team. If you enjoy solving complex computer science problems, are passionate about what you work on, are a perfectionist who wants to build things the right way, and are persistent about finishing what you started, then you're the kind of person we are looking for. You will be working with equally talented and innovative individuals with the goal of building incredible software with the potential to change the world.
What You'll Be Doing:
- Collaborating with a fully distributed team around the world
- Contributing to the architecture and implementation of complex software components in Node.js
- End-to-end ownership of critical software components
- Designing and developing innovative new consensus and protocol software
- Ensuring performance optimization, and making scalability / reliability improvements to the software
- Testing, reviewing and suggesting improvements to the software
- Resolving issues, debugging errors and fixing code to improve the reliability and security of the software
- The tech stack you will be using is: Node.js, TypeScript, SQLite, Postgres, React and Vue.js
- The development environment will be: Linux, Git, AWS, Docker and VSCode

What is the salary of a Docker?
Docker is a technology that is used for containerization, and it is widely used in the software development industry
The Docker salary can depends on national averages and may vary depending on the company, location, and other factors
Additionally, the salary of a Docker professional can increase with years of experience and additional skills in related technologies such as Kubernetes or cloud computing
The salary of a Docker can vary depending on several factors such as location, years of experience, industry, and job position
Here are some estimates for the average salaries of Docker-related job positions in the United States based on data from various sources:
- DevOps Engineer with Docker skills: The average salary for a DevOps Engineer with Docker skills in the US is around $115,000 to $150,000 per year.
- Docker Engineer: The average salary for a Docker Engineer in the US is around $110,000 to $140,000 per year.
- Docker Architect: The average salary for a Docker Architect in the US is around $130,000 to $170,000 per year.
- Docker Administrator: The average salary for a Docker Administrator in the US is around $95,000 to $120,000 per year.
